Latest 黑料不打烊 ImproVibes CD earns favorable review

“Common Ground,” a jazz CD recorded, produced and marketed by 黑料不打烊 students on the 黑料不打烊 ImproVibes label, received a favorable review by music critic Owen Cordle in the Oct. 26 edition of the Raleigh News & Observer.

“Common Ground” features Jon Metzger, assistant professor of music, on the vibraphone.
